Founded in 2010, Saatva specializes in direct-to-consumer high-end bed mattress under three brand names: Saatva, Loom & Leaf, and Zenhaven. Between these three brands, the business sells numerous bed mattress models, including the all-foam Loom & Leaf;& Leaf; the latex Zenhaven; the airbed, Solaire; and the hybrid Saatva. The Saatva’s comfort system utilizes thinner layers of foam than many hybrid models. These thinner layers of foam combined with the Euro-top’s fiber fill soak up some motion, minimizing how much motion is felt across the surface area of the bed. Sleepers might still experience some motion transfer when their partner changes position or gets up throughout the night due to the bed mattress’s 2 layers of springs.Thanks to its softer feel, the Plush Soft variation of the Saatva takes in a little more movement than the High-end Firm and Firm choices.While all of the Saatva firmness choices have pressure-relieving capacity, the amount of pressure relief that a private experiences on the mattress will vary based partially on their weight and sleep position. Individuals who weigh under 130 pounds will likely experience the most push relief on the Plush Soft version of the bed mattress, while sleepers over 230 pounds will likely get the very best balance of contouring and assistance from the Company variation.

The all-foam Zenhaven consists mostly of latex, which is inherently resilient. The Zenhaven is also flippable (the Luxury Plush side feels medium-firm, while the Mild Company side feels a bit firmer), which may show practical if you’re uncertain what you choose or if your needs alter with time. This is not a traditionally soft mattress, however it uses a supple cushion, excellent edge support, and a subtle springiness. Provided its natural durability, the Zenhaven must work well for people who weigh more than 200 pounds.

Making sense of Saatva Saatva’s portfolio of beds– lots of with an option of firmness levels and catering to practically every convenience choice– consists of: Saatva Classic ( innerspring).
Loom & Leaf ( all foam).
Zenhaven ( all latex).
Saatva Latex Hybrid ( latex with coils).

Saatva HD ( a latex-coil hybrid developed for sleepers who weigh 300 to 500 pounds).
Saatva Youth ( a foam-coil hybrid for kids ages 3 through 12).
We haven’t yet done a deep dive into the “natural” claims of Saatva or of other “environmentally friendly” brands. However we do understand that the business utilizes thistle pulp or natural wool as a flame retardant (rather than fiberglass or chemicals) and just organic cotton (instead of artificial blends) in its covers. As do other online mattress companies, Saatva touts such additionals as zoned layers for “optimal spine assistance”; we’re less amazed with those functions and more appreciative of Saatva’s responsive client service and resilient foams and coils.
